Job Summary
The Environmental Health & Safety Specialist develops and administers safety programs to reduce injuries to patients and team members; and establishes, directs and monitors compliance with Occupational Safety and Hazardous Material programs at all Novant Health facilities. Maintains a working knowledge and serves as a resource to ensure compliance with federal, state, and local regulations including TJC, OSHA, CAP, COLA, CARF, DOT, NFPA, DENR, EPA and other regulatory agencies. The Environmental Health & Safety Spec also assists in coordinating the safety function including training and mentoring.

Qualifications
Education: Bachelor's degree required. Bachelor’s degree in environmental health & safety field or related life sciences.
Experience: Minimum of three years in a safety-related field required.
Licensure/certification/registration: CHSP or HEM preferred.
Additional skills required: Ability to successfully work in an environment of high stress with rapidly changing priorities is a must. Good judgment is critical. Excellent verbal and written communication skills required. Skilled in MicroSo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
